    Product Description

    For as long as there has been alcohol, there have been people who drank too much - with all the attendant problems this can cause - violence, drunk driving, personal injury and death. This collection of films shows the steps various film makers were taking to educatte the public about the dangers of drinking too much. The major focus of the films is teenage alcoholism and showing teenagers how such a bad habit can ruin their lives. Alcohol and the Human Body (1949) - Sound, B&W - This landmark film shows the course alcohol takes through your body, its effects on the brain and shows how even problem drinkers can be treated for their alcohol problems. Run time: 12:06; Alcohol Trigger Films for Junior High: The Party, The Mother, The Bride (1979) - Sound, Color Run time: 8:57; The Bottle and the Throttle - sound, color - This is the story of a teen boy - Bill - who decides to drink and drive - with disastrous consequences. He hits and kills a girl and her mother. And then it shows the consequences he suffers from this event. Run time: 10:21; Few Too Many - sound, color; Measure of a Man (1962) - Sound, Color - This film examines a variety of situations a teen may find himself or herself in and teaches how to say no to the offer of alcohol. Run time: 22:02; None for the Road: Teenage Drinking and Driving (1957) - Sound, B&W Run time: 14:03; That Boy Joe (1944) - Sound, Black & White - A discussion of juvenile delinquency and alcoholism during the war and steps that can be taken to counter it. Run time: 17:27; What About Drinking? (1954) - Sound, B&W - A frank, open ended discussion of teenagers and alcohol. The film was designed to stimulate discussions of alcohol in a classroom setting. Run time: 10:25; Where Does It Get You? (1946) - Sound, B&W - This film shows the long term downfall of the path of alcoholism - impaired judgement, poor reflexes and a loss of the qualities that make a successful person and a quality life. Run time: 15:45

      Product Description

      Alcohol abuse, addiction, alcoholism, drinking and driving - none of these social problems are new, as shown in this rare films collection from 1949 - 1979. The effects of drugs and alcohol on society and families are far reaching, and resonate deeper than just biological consequences. Armed with facts about alcohol abuse and addiction, effective treatment and rehab are within the grasp of anyone suffering from the disease of alcoholism. These terrific films have been used for decades to demonstrate the negative effects of alcohol, and since the basic facts about alcoholism never change, the movies have a vintage timelessness to them. Teenage alcoholism, alcohol poisoning and drinking and driving are a few of the major social subjects covered in this comprehensive collection. In post WWII America, middle class teenagers began to have increased access to automobiles and many even received their own car. Thus, teenage alcoholism became an even more prevalent issue and a wave of alcohol awareness films was produced. We have collected the best rare classics from these films and compiled them onto one DVD with a balanced mix of social guidance films and very good old scientific films that accurately describe the effects of alcohol on the body and brain.           Product Description

          Nobody Gets Hurt is a story about a father and son dealing with the son's past of making poor choices. The son's insistence that he's not hurting anybody turns into the realization that there are many people affected by his choices. Ben Turner stars as a teenager having trouble communicating with his father. The father is at the end of his rope trying to convince his son to improve his behavior, but can't get past his own anger and frustration. The intense drama that unfolds delivers a strong message about choices and consequences. The ending definitely gives the viewer something to think about. Based on the critically acclaimed play by Ted Miller, this story has been used as a part of outreach and substance abuse education programs in schools, group homes, and counseling centers. "I wrote the piece with an unresolved ending specifically to trigger discussion among the students who see the play," Miller said. "It has been very effective."
